#d635a4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d635a4 is composed of 83.9% red, 20.8%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.2% magenta, 23.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 318.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 52.4%. #d635a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aff with #ad0049.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d635a4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d635a4 has RGB values of R:214, G:53,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.23,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14038436.

Shades and Tints of #d635a4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0208 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d635a4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8088 is the less saturated color, while #fb10b2 is the most saturated one.
